How Does Stem Cell Therapy Work for Nerve Damage? Stem cell therapy for nerve damage primarily involves the use of specialized cells that can differentiate into various cell types, including neurons. The process typically starts with the extraction of stem cells from a patient's own body, often from bone marrow or adipose tissue. Once harvested, these cells are processed to isolate the specific stem cells needed for treatment.

What to Expect During Your Stem Cell Treatment? Embarking on a journey with stem cell therapy requires understanding the treatment process. Initial consultations involve a thorough examination and discussion of medical history to determine the best approach. The treatment itself typically occurs in an outpatient setting, minimizing disruption to daily life.

After the stem cells are collected, they are processed and prepared for injection. The actual injection is usually performed in an outpatient setting and can take less than an hour. Post-procedure, patients may experience some discomfort at the injection site, but this is generally manageable.
